如何在Ubuntu上使用Chrome Shadowsocks

引言

在当今互联网环境中,用户越来越关注网络安全与隐私保护。Shadowsocks作为一种高效的翻墙工具,受到了许多用户的青睐。尤其是在Ubuntu操作系统中,通过Chrome浏览器来使用Shadowsocks,能够实现更为流畅的网络体验。本文将详细介绍如何在Ubuntu上配置Chrome的Shadowsocks。

什么是Shadowsocks?

Shadowsocks是一种加密代理,允许用户在访问互联网时保持隐私和安全。它通过创建一个加密的隧道来保护用户的数据,帮助用户绕过地理限制。

在Ubuntu上安装Shadowsocks

1. 更新系统

在安装任何软件之前,首先需要确保系统是最新的。打开终端,输入以下命令: bash sudo apt update && sudo apt upgrade -y

2. 安装Shadowsocks客户端

使用pip工具可以方便地安装Shadowsocks。首先需要安装pip: bash sudo apt install python3-pip

然后使用pip安装Shadowsocks: bash pip3 install https://github.com/shadowsocks/shadowsocks/archive/master.zip

在Chrome中配置Shadowsocks

1. 下载并安装SwitchyOmega扩展

SwitchyOmega是一个Chrome浏览器的代理管理扩展,可以帮助我们轻松管理Shadowsocks的设置。

  • 打开Chrome浏览器,访问Chrome网上应用店
  • 搜索“SwitchyOmega”,点击“添加到Chrome”。

2. 创建一个新的情景模式

在安装好SwitchyOmega后,进行以下配置:

  • 点击Chrome右上角的SwitchyOmega图标。
  • 选择“选项”,然后点击“新建情景模式”。
  • 输入情景模式的名称,比如“Shadowsocks”。

3. 配置Shadowsocks代理

在新建的情景模式中,选择“代理服务器”,然后填写你的Shadowsocks服务器信息:

  • 协议:选择“SOCKS5”。
  • 主机名:填写Shadowsocks服务器的IP地址。
  • 端口:填写对应的端口号。
  • 如果需要,输入用户名和密码。

4. 启用情景模式

配置完成后,回到SwitchyOmega主界面,选择刚才创建的“Shadowsocks”情景模式。这样就完成了在Chrome中配置Shadowsocks的步骤。

常见问题解答

Shadowsocks在Ubuntu上不工作怎么办?

  • 检查配置:确保你在SwitchyOmega中配置的Shadowsocks信息是正确的,包括IP地址和端口号。
  • 网络连接:检查你的网络连接,确保可以访问Shadowsocks服务器。
  • 防火墙设置:确认Ubuntu的防火墙没有阻止Shadowsocks的端口。

如何更改Shadowsocks服务器?

  • 在SwitchyOmega中,点击你创建的情景模式,然后修改服务器的IP地址和端口号,保存后重新启用即可。

Shadowsocks使用过程中出现延迟如何解决?

  • 更换服务器:有时服务器的负载过高可能会导致延迟,可以尝试更换到其他服务器。
  • 优化设置:调整Shadowsocks的加密方式,选择更轻量的加密方法可能会有所帮助。

是否可以在手机上使用Shadowsocks?

是的,Shadowsocks在Android和iOS设备上都有对应的客户端,可以在应用商店下载并配置使用。

结论

通过以上步骤,你可以在Ubuntu上顺利配置Chrome的Shadowsocks,享受更为安全与私密的网络体验。Shadowsocks无疑是一个优秀的网络工具,合理的使用可以大大提升你的上网安全性。希望本文能帮助到你!

正文完